Capital Power Corporation is an Edmonton, Alberta-based independent power producer that develops, acquires, owns, and operates utility-scale renewable and flexible generation facilities across Canada and the United States. The company operates approximately 12 GW of gross power generation capacity from wind, solar, natural gas, landfill gas, and battery energy storage assets in North America.
